首页 文章专栏内容详情

谷歌浏览器解决网页图标显示异常

2026-01-07 12 悟空云工作室

谷歌浏览器解决网页图标显示异常的终极指南

目录导读

  1. 网页图标显示异常的表现形式
  2. 图标显示异常的常见原因分析
  3. 快速修复:五种立即见效的解决方案
  4. 进阶排查:针对顽固问题的深度处理方法
  5. 预防措施:如何避免图标显示问题再次发生
  6. 常见问题解答(FAQ)

网页图标显示异常的表现形式

当您使用谷歌浏览器浏览网页时,可能会遇到各种图标显示异常的情况,这些异常通常表现为:

谷歌浏览器解决网页图标显示异常

  • 网站图标(Favicon)缺失:浏览器标签页上显示默认的灰色地球图标,而非网站专属图标
  • 社交媒体图标显示为方框或空白:Facebook、Twitter、Instagram等社交图标无法正常加载
  • 功能图标变成乱码或占位符:菜单图标、操作按钮等显示为“□”或奇怪的字符
  • 图标加载缓慢或闪烁:图标在加载过程中出现延迟或闪烁现象
  • 图标尺寸异常:图标显示过大、过小或比例失调

这些问题不仅影响视觉体验,有时还会妨碍网站功能的正常使用,我们将深入分析这些问题的根本原因。

图标显示异常的常见原因分析

了解问题的根源是有效解决图标显示异常的第一步,以下是导致谷歌浏览器中图标显示问题的主要原因:

缓存问题:这是最常见的原因,浏览器缓存中损坏的文件可能导致图标无法正常加载,当您访问网站时,谷歌浏览器会存储图标等资源以便快速加载,但这些缓存文件可能损坏或过期。

扩展程序冲突:某些浏览器扩展程序,特别是广告拦截器、隐私保护工具或主题美化插件,可能会干扰图标的正常加载过程。

网络设置问题:DNS设置不当、代理配置错误或防火墙限制都可能阻止图标资源的正常下载。

浏览器设置异常:谷歌浏览器的某些设置,如“保护您和设备免受危险网站侵害”功能过度严格,可能误将图标资源视为潜在威胁而阻止加载。

网站自身问题:有时问题并非出在浏览器端,而是网站本身的图标文件路径错误、格式不支持或服务器问题导致。

字体缺失:对于字体图标(如Font Awesome、Material Icons),如果相应字体文件未能正确加载,图标将显示为方框或乱码。

硬件加速问题:在某些情况下,启用硬件加速可能导致图形渲染异常,包括图标显示问题。

快速修复:五种立即见效的解决方案

1 清除浏览器缓存和Cookie

这是解决大多数图标显示问题的首选方法:

  1. 打开谷歌浏览器,点击右上角的三个点菜单
  2. 选择“更多工具”>“清除浏览数据”
  3. 在时间范围中选择“时间不限”
  4. 勾选“缓存的图片和文件”以及“Cookie和其他网站数据”
  5. 点击“清除数据”按钮

2 禁用可能冲突的扩展程序

  1. 在谷歌浏览器地址栏输入:chrome://extensions/
  2. 暂时关闭所有扩展程序(切换按钮为灰色)
  3. 逐一重新启用扩展程序,测试图标显示情况
  4. 找出导致问题的扩展程序并考虑卸载或寻找替代品

3 重置浏览器设置

  1. 进入谷歌浏览器设置(点击右上角三个点>设置)
  2. 向下滚动并点击“高级”
  3. 继续向下找到“重置并清理”部分
  4. 选择“将设置恢复为原始默认值”
  5. 确认重置操作

4 检查网络设置

  1. 确保您的网络连接稳定
  2. 尝试暂时禁用防火墙和杀毒软件,检查是否解决问题
  3. 清除DNS缓存:
    • Windows:在命令提示符中输入ipconfig /flushdns
    • macOS:在终端中输入sudo killall -HUP mDNSResponder

5 更新谷歌浏览器

确保您使用的是最新版本的谷歌浏览器:

  1. 点击右上角三个点菜单
  2. 选择“帮助”>“关于Google Chrome”
  3. 浏览器将自动检查并安装更新
  4. 重启浏览器完成更新

进阶排查:针对顽固问题的深度处理方法

如果上述快速修复方法未能解决问题,可以尝试以下进阶排查步骤:

1 创建新的浏览器配置文件

有时用户配置文件损坏会导致各种显示问题:

  1. 在谷歌浏览器地址栏输入:chrome://settings/manageProfile
  2. 点击“添加个人资料”
  3. 创建新配置文件并切换使用
  4. 测试图标显示是否正常

2 检查硬件加速设置

  1. 进入谷歌浏览器设置
  2. 点击“高级”>“系统”
  3. 找到“使用硬件加速模式(如果可用)”选项
  4. 切换此设置的状态(如果开启则关闭,如果关闭则开启)
  5. 重启浏览器测试效果

3 使用隐身模式诊断

隐身模式会禁用大多数扩展程序,有助于判断问题是否由扩展引起:

  1. 点击右上角三个点菜单
  2. 选择“新建隐身窗口”或使用快捷键Ctrl+Shift+N
  3. 在隐身模式下访问有图标问题的网站
  4. 如果图标正常显示,则问题很可能由某个扩展程序引起

4 检查网站图标文件

对于特定网站的图标问题:

  1. 右键点击网页空白处,选择“检查”或按F12
  2. 切换到“网络”选项卡
  3. 刷新页面
  4. 查找图标文件(通常为favicon.ico或png格式)
  5. 检查图标文件是否成功加载,或是否有错误信息

5 修改hosts文件(高级用户)

某些情况下,修改hosts文件可以解决图标加载问题:

  1. 找到hosts文件位置:
    • Windows:C:\Windows\System32\drivers\etc\hosts
    • macOS/Linux:/etc/hosts
  2. 以管理员权限编辑该文件
  3. 检查是否有异常条目阻止图标资源域名
  4. 如有必要,可以暂时清空hosts文件内容测试

预防措施:如何避免图标显示问题再次发生

1 定期维护浏览器

  • 每月至少清除一次浏览器缓存
  • 定期检查和更新扩展程序
  • 保持谷歌浏览器为最新版本

2 谨慎选择扩展程序

  • 只从谷歌浏览器官方商店安装扩展
  • 阅读扩展程序的评价和隐私政策
  • 限制扩展程序数量,避免不必要的安装

3 优化系统设置

  • 确保操作系统和显卡驱动为最新版本
  • 定期运行磁盘清理和系统维护
  • 使用可靠的DNS服务,如Google DNS(8.8.8.8)或Cloudflare DNS(1.1.1.1)

4 网络环境优化

  • 使用稳定的网络连接
  • 考虑使用有线连接替代无线连接进行重要工作
  • 定期重启路由器和调制解调器

常见问题解答(FAQ)

Q1:为什么只有特定网站的图标无法显示? A:这通常是由于该网站的图标文件本身存在问题,或网站使用了非标准方式加载图标,也可能是您的浏览器缓存中该特定网站的图标文件已损坏,尝试单独清除该网站的缓存:在开发者工具(F12)的“应用”选项卡中找到“存储”部分,清除该网站的缓存数据。

Q2:清除缓存后图标恢复正常,但几天后问题再次出现,怎么办? A:这可能表明存在持续的冲突源,建议:

  1. 记录问题出现的时间和环境
  2. 检查是否有特定操作触发问题
  3. 考虑重置浏览器设置并逐步添加扩展程序
  4. 使用浏览器内置的“清理计算机”功能扫描恶意软件

Q3:字体图标(如Font Awesome)显示为方框怎么办? A:字体图标显示问题通常由以下原因引起:

  1. 字体文件被广告拦截器阻止
  2. 网站引用的字体CDN被屏蔽
  3. 浏览器安全设置阻止跨域字体加载 尝试暂时禁用广告拦截器,或检查浏览器控制台(F12>Console)是否有字体加载错误。

Q4:公司网络环境下图标无法显示,但家庭网络正常,如何解决? A:这通常是由于企业网络策略限制:

  1. 图标资源域名可能被公司防火墙屏蔽
  2. 企业代理服务器可能过滤了某些资源类型
  3. 公司可能使用了内容过滤策略 请联系IT部门,询问是否有可能调整网络策略以允许图标资源加载。

Q5:移动版谷歌浏览器也出现图标显示问题,解决方法相同吗? A:移动版谷歌浏览器的解决方法类似但略有不同:

  1. 清除移动浏览器缓存:设置>隐私和安全>清除浏览数据
  2. 检查移动网络设置,尝试切换Wi-Fi和移动数据
  3. 更新移动版谷歌浏览器到最新版本
  4. 如问题持续,尝试卸载后重新安装浏览器

通过以上全面的解决方案,大多数谷歌浏览器中的网页图标显示异常问题都能得到有效解决,如果问题仍然存在,建议访问谷歌浏览器官方支持论坛获取更多帮助,或考虑在干净的系统环境中重新安装浏览器,保持浏览器和系统的更新,合理管理扩展程序,定期进行维护,将大大减少此类问题的发生频率。

相关标签: # 清除缓存 # 重置图标